About The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re

The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re, located in Mombasa, Kenya, is a renowned organization dedicated to empowering people with disabilities through vocational training and employment. Established as a social enterprise, it provides a sustainable livelihood for its artisans and plays a pivotal role in the local community. The centre offers a range of handcrafted products including jewelry, textiles, wood carvings, and leather goods, all produced by skilled artisans. These items are not only sold locally but also exported, enhancing the visibility of Kenyan craftsmanship on the global stage.

Beyond its commercial activities,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re is also a vibrant cultural hub. It offers visitors a unique opportunity to explore Kenyan culture through traditional dances, music, and craft demonstrations. The centre features a cultural village where replicas of traditional Kenyan homes are on display, providing insight into the diverse lifestyles of different Kenyan tribes. This combination of social impact, cultural preservation, and economic contribution makes Bombolulu a significant attraction in Mombasa, drawing visitors who are keen to support ethical tourism and learn more about Kenya's rich cultural heritage.

History of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re

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re was founded in 1969 by the Association for the Physically Disabled of Kenya (APDK). Initially, it started as a small initiative aimed at providing vocational training to individuals with physical disabilities, who often faced severe discrimination and lack of employment opportunities. The workshop began with a few artisans working on simple crafts and gradually expanded as the demand for their unique products grew.

In the early years, the centre focused primarily on training and producing small handicrafts. However, with increased support from both local and international partners, Bombolulu was able to broaden its scope. By the 1980s, it had grown into a comprehensive facility offering not just vocational training but also employment opportunities, healthcare, and housing for its artisans. This holistic approach significantly improved the quality of life for people with disabilities, enabling them to gain financial independence and social acceptance.

Throughout the decades, Bombolulu has continually adapted and evolved. The introduction of a cultural centre in the 1990s marked a significant expansion, allowing Bombolulu to showcase Kenya's diverse cultural heritage to a broader audience. Today, Bombolulu is recognized as one of the largest rehabilitation centres in Kenya, supporting hundreds of artisans and their families while also contributing to the preservation of Kenyan culture through its educational and cultural programs.

Time to Visit

The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re is open year-round, making it accessible to visitors at any time. However, the best time to visit Mombasa and, consequently, Bombolulu is during the dry seasons, from January to March and from July to October. These months offer pleasant weather conditions, making it ideal for exploring the outdoor cultural village and enjoying the various activities offered at the centre.

During the rainy seasons, which occur from April to June and October to December, the weather can be unpredictable with heavy downpours. While the centre remains open, visitors might find it less comfortable to move around, especially in the outdoor areas. Therefore, planning your visit during the dry months can enhance your experience, allowing you to fully enjoy all the offerings without weather-related disruptions.

Entry Fee

The entry fee to the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re is quite reasonable, making it accessible to a wide range of visitors. As of the latest information, the entry fee for adults is approximately 500 Kenyan Shillings (around 5 USD), while children are charged 250 Kenyan Shillings (around 2.50 USD). This fee includes a guided tour of the workshops, the cultural village, and live cultural performances, providing excellent value for money.

Additionally, the funds generated from entry fees directly support the artisans and the various programs run by Bombolulu, ensuring that your visit contributes to a worthy cause. Special group rates and educational tours can also be arranged, making it an excellent destination for school trips and organized tours.

Time Required for Travel

The time required to fully explore Bombolulu Workshop and Cultural Centre can vary depending on your interests. On average, visitors should allocate about 2 to 3 hours for a comprehensive tour. This timeframe allows you to visit the various workshops, interact with the artisans, explore the cultural village, and enjoy the cultural performances.

If you have a deeper interest in handicrafts or wish to spend more time learning about the different aspects of the centre, you might want to extend your visit. Additionally, if you plan to shop for handcrafted items, allocate extra time to browse through the wide range of products available.

Traveling Tips

  1. Plan Your Visit: Check the weather forecast and plan your visit during the dry season for a more enjoyable experience. Mornings are generally cooler and less crowded.

  2. Guided Tours: Opt for guided tours to gain deeper insights into the work being done at Bombolulu and to better appreciate the craftsmanship involved in the products.

  3. Wear Comfortable Clothing: The centre involves a lot of walking, especially in the cultural village, so wear comfortable shoes and light clothing.

  4. Support the Artisans: Consider purchasing some of the handcrafted items as souvenirs. The sales directly support the artisans and help sustain the centre's operations.

  5. Photography: Don’t forget to bring your camera. The cultural village and workshops offer excellent photo opportunities.

  6. Transportation: Bombolulu is located about 5 kilometers from the Mombasa city center. You can take a taxi or use ride-sharing services for a convenient trip.

  7. Respect Local Customs: When visiting the cultural village, be respectful of the traditions and customs displayed. It’s an educational experience that highlights the rich cultural diversity of Kenya.

  8. Health Precautions: Mombasa can be quite hot and humid, so stay hydrated and use sunscreen. Also, ensure you have any necessary vaccinations or medications as recommended for travel in Kenya.
